Home » EXCLUSIVEMan United outcast Alejandro Garnacho caught driving into training illegally in top of the range Audi – as he’s forced to train with ‘bomb squad’ AFTER manager Ruben Amorim leaves

A Manchester United player was spotted turning up to training at Carrington in a car that is untaxed, according to the UK Government’s website. 

The player in question is among a group of stars seemingly destined for the exit door after failing to find a place in Ruben Amorim’s future plans, and was in fact set to train away from the main squad. 

Moreover, the player in fact turned up to training after Amorim had left, and has been linked consistently with a move away this summer. 

However Alejandro Garnacho’s arrival at training in a grey Audi has revealed that his vehicle is in fact untaxed, and therefore illegal to drive. 

The UK Government’s MOT registry shows that tax has not been paid for the car, claiming that tax was due to be paid on October 1, 2024. 

The law states that any car, used or unused, that is being kept on public roads must be taxed and insured. So if, for example, the car is being kept in a garage and not driven, there is no need to pay tax on it, however that is clearly not the case.

The penalty for driving a car untaxed on a public road without a SORN – for cars registered as ‘off the roads’ – an out of court settlement may be issued, with a fine of £30 plus one-and-half times the outstanding tax amount, according to the RAC.

If not the amount is not paid, it may escalate to a criminal offence and could be followed through the magistrates’ court, where a penalty is either £1,000 or five times the amount of tax chargeable, whichever is a greater fee. 

Garnacho’s arrival at training comes at a time when his future as clouded in uncertainty. 

He joined Marcus Rashford, Jadon Sancho, Antony and Tyrell Malacia in being given extra time away from the training ground to explore moves away from Old Trafford when the rest of the squad returned for pre-season last week.

Rashford took up the option to use the facilities at Carrington as long as he wasn’t there at the same time as Amorim and the squad. 

This was described as a co-ordinated return that saw him enter the complex within minutes of the United boss leaving.

The England forward came into work with the club’s fitness staff on several occasions last week, and was joined by Garnacho on Thursday when only the Under-10s team were at Carrington.

All five outcasts have now been told that they are expected to turn up at the training ground this week.

Rashford and Sancho have been linked with loan moves to Barcelona and Juventus respectively, while United are hoping to sell Garnacho who would generate maximum profit under financial fair play rules.

The Argentinian international recently rejected a move to join Saudi side Al-Nassr, while Serie A outfit are known to be interested. 

However, it is understood that Garnacho’s preference is to remain in the Premier League.  

Antony wants to rejoin Real Betis after spending the second half of last season on loan at the Spanish club, and Malacia is available following a spell at PSV Eindhoven.
